Pros & cons summary


Performance score 19.17 45.44
Recency 27 May 2019 26 March 2026
Maximum RAM amount 4 GB 32 GB
Chip lithography 12 nm 5 nm
Power consumption (TDP) 60 Watt 230 Watt

T2000 Mobile has 283% lower power consumption.

Arc Pro B70, on the other hand, has a 137% higher aggregate performance score, an age advantage of 6 years, a 700% higher maximum VRAM amount, and a 140% more advanced lithography process.

The Arc Pro B70 is our recommended choice as it beats the Quadro T2000 Mobile in performance tests.

Be aware that Quadro T2000 Mobile is a mobile workstation graphics card while Arc Pro B70 is a workstation one.
